Output 2f3aeb1679b82833dd5a202e655c1cc65c524fcf782800c56805c80a619a296d:342

value
2000000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a68550010c677c79cdf3ba66b3be815c26c551196c01aee364a11b99d9689513
address
tb1p56z4qqgvva78nn0nhfnt805ptsnv25gedsq6acmy5ydenktgj5fspwsx23
transaction
2f3aeb1679b82833dd5a202e655c1cc65c524fcf782800c56805c80a619a296d
confirmations
19868
spent
true